TL DR: Mickey Rooney is the only recipient of both the Juvy (mini) and Oscar Award (full), and given history and odds, it's unlikely that anyone else will ever repeat this. And Slim just left with the Oscar.įinally, Mickey received his Oscar as an honorary award (still a bonafide Oscar), and basically beat those exceptionally long odds by going on to have a career that combined incredible longevity (spanning across 10 decades which is totally ridiculous) and relevance (also won 2 Golden Globes and an Emmy). But let's say that somehow you do maintain a decent career, you get a shot at a performance that will get noticed, what are the odds you get an Academy Award? Slim to none. In other words, once you become a child prodigy, forget about attaining higher levels - or even maintaining that level of critical acclaim - just sustaining a viable Hollywood career seems like long odds for must child stars (think about how many "where are they now" stories there are). Now add to that most child stars (and not just any child actor mind you, you've really got to be something extraordinary to get this thing as per the Academy) end up getting typecast, burn out or Lindsay Lohan-ing off the deep end (case in point, do a quick read of every recipient of the Juvy award, just about everyone except for Mickey Rooney went on to have careers of relative obscurity / irrelevance). Think about the fact that the Academy has only given out 12 Juvenile awards since the tradition began in 1935 (nearly 80 years) and the last one was given out 50 years ago.
